From a technical perspective, these software images are often associated with containerization technologies like Docker or virtual machine snapshots. They bundle the runtime environment, dependencies, and application logic needed to interact with blockchain networks such as Ethereum, Stellar, or Solana, on which USDC operates. This ensures consistency across different deployment environments, from a developer's laptop to a cloud production server.
